Spacing: Plantkiwi vines about 10 to 15 feet apart to allow for proper growth and airflow. Planting: Plant your kiwi vines in early spring after the last frost. For small spaces or if you only want to grow one vine, choose self-pollinating kiwi varieties like Jenny or Issai. These varieties do not require a separate male plant for pollination.
